National Museum of Racing Announces Handicapping Series

The National Museum of Racing and Hall of Fame will present a series of three handicapping seminars leading up to the 152nd running of the Kentucky Derby on May 2. Hosted by renowned handicapper Tom Amello, the series will take place at the Museum on the following dates: Saturday, March 28, 11 a.m.— featuring analysis of the Arkansas Derby at Oaklawn Park and the Florida Derby at Gulfstream Park. Saturday, April 4, 11 a.m.— featuring analysis of the Blue Grass Stakes at Keeneland Race Course, Santa Anita Derby at Santa Anita Park, and Wood Memorial Stakes at Aqueduct Racetrack. Saturday, April 25, 11 a.m.— Kentucky Derby handicapping seminar with Tom Amello and Michael Veitch. Analysis of key Kentucky Derby preps and predictions for the upcoming 152nd running of the Kentucky Derby at Churchill Downs. Seminars are included with paid Museum admission and are free for Museum members. There will also be racing trivia during each seminar for a chance to win prizes.
